England Home Shirt 2005-2007 Rooney #9 (M) is a classic England shirt from the mid-2000s, produced by Umbro as the national team’s home kit during the 2006 World Cup campaign in Germany, where England reached the quarter-finals.
The design features a clean white base with red shoulder trim and navy detailing, finished with a v-neck collar. The England crest with a gold star sits opposite the Umbro logo, while Rooney’s name and number 9 appear in navy. With no sponsor and a solid pattern, this Umbro England jersey reflects the era’s international football aesthetic and remains a sought-after England vintage shirt.
